Output ec5bc736cd946fbbaa85db422492f7e760d8bb672aa72eee4e0b02b8ee53797c:0

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 66a1a307b1ce23ae41d00f532c1ee8ae06c9afb2fb1a69c6ff06bc88cef8028a
address
bc1pv6s6xpa3ec36uswspafjc8hg4crvntajlvdxn3hlq67g3nhcq29q0xc9pf
transaction
ec5bc736cd946fbbaa85db422492f7e760d8bb672aa72eee4e0b02b8ee53797c
spent
true